Trèsind Studio Dubai Awarded Three Michelin Stars, Becomes The Only Indian Restaurant In The World To Do So!

On an ordinary Thursday night, the culinary world gasped. Trèsind Studio, a modest Indian restaurant tucked inside Dubai’s slick Nakheel Mall, just bagged the biggest honour in gastronomy, three Michelin stars. Let that simmer for a second. Not one, not two, but the holy trinity of stars. This win doesn’t just crown it the first Indian restaurant in the world to hit this milestone; it’s also the only eatery in West Asia, across any cuisine, to reach such dizzying heights. 

Trèsind Studio Makes Culinary History With Three Michelin Stars

This recognition took many by surprise. Culinary insiders had long speculated that the first restaurant in Dubai to achieve three stars would likely be a luxurious European venue backed by celebrity chefs. Instead, the honour was awarded to an Indian fine dining concept led by a chef under 40, a narrative shift that few saw coming, but one that was richly deserved.

Chef Himanshu Saini Elevates Indian Cuisine to Global Prestige

Chef Himanshu Saini’s achievement extends far beyond personal success. When Chef Himanshu Saini earned Michelin’s highest honour, he didn’t just collect a shiny accolade — he bulldozed through old stereotypes that boxed Indian cuisine into takeaway menus and tikka clichés. For decades, fine dining circles kept Indian food on the sidelines. Not anymore.

Getting even a single Michelin star is like winning gold at the Olympics of gastronomy. So when you realise there are only 151 restaurants on Earth with three stars, you understand the weight of what Trèsind Studio just pulled off. The inspectors don’t hand these out for pretty plating or hype. They operate quietly, judge ruthlessly, and reward only what’s truly outstanding.

And Trèsind Studio? It’s not just a restaurant. It’s a stage, and every course is a performance. You’re not just fed, you’re told a story, course by course. The flavours speak in mother tongues, the textures play tricks, and the plating borders on poetic. It’s Indian food told through the lens of imagination & artistry. Chef Saini doesn’t seek approval through fusion or dilution, instead, he reimagines regional ingredients with bold sophistication. Michelin’s International Director, Gwendal Poullennec, acknowledged that the time had come for Indian cuisine to receive global recognition. Trèsind Studio’s elevation confirms this sentiment of a long-awaited nod to the cultural and culinary innovation of India.

A Moment That Stirred the Culinary World

When the news broke, the cheers came loud and proud, not just from Dubai but from kitchens and hearts around the globe. Among the first to raise a toast was India’s Michelin-starred chef Vikas Khanna. But his words weren’t just congratulatory. They carried the weight of decades spent pushing Indian cuisine into spaces it was once never allowed.

Chef Ranveer Brar quickly followed with his own salute, echoing the sentiment that’s now rippling across culinary circles: Indian food’s moment on the world stage is here and it’s shining with unapologetic brilliance.

A win like this belongs to everyone who’s ever believed in the depth and dignity of Indian cuisine.

Trèsind Studio’s rise is more than an accolade. In an industry where recognition often follows established names and Western palates, this restaurant stood firm in its roots. It told stories of home of spice, season, and soul.
